Ordinals
beta
Sat 35132997867593
decimal
7026.2997867593
degree
0°7026′978″2997867593‴
percentile
1.67299990029711%
name
npgxcjghuua
cycle
0
epoch
0
period
3
block
7026
offset
2997867593
timestamp
2009-03-11 02:33:54 UTC
rarity
common
prev
next